Pepe Wallet address
Pnd6oYj6vcCWGi2xGqRzWwuqc79JcE5Agh
Transactions
8
Total PEPE Received
251,188,886.90959999
Total PEPE Sent
251,188,886.90959999
PEPE Balance
0.00